A vision as the basis for success


"Every company with employees acting in their own responsibility needs a mission statement based on a vision", Martin Borsik, managing director of VeMEMaS GmbH is convinced. "How this golden thread is referred to, is secondary! Above all, it is important that the employees know which aims the company pursues, which strategies are used and for which ethical values the company stands."

The mission statement functions like a railing in the company offering a secure hold to the employees: it shows the objective of the company on the horizon, leads the way to this objective, and offers recommendations for action and support for decision-taking. Consequently, everybody in the company knows what is good for the company, what is needed and why. Therefore a mission statement is not just an important tool for personnel management but presents at the same time the golden thread for internal and external communication.

For working with such a tool successfully, it will not be sufficient to write down some noble values - intensive preliminary work is necessary: the management team must analyze the current situation, define the objective precisely and clarify all terms clearly.
"Employees and management must speak the same language", says VeMEMaS managing director Martin Borsik. "What do terms such as sustainability or partnership mean for the company - and how can the values described be implemented in the industry and in daily business?"

Not only the management, but also the employees of a company should shape the mission statement: They are aware of the processes involved in daily business and know what can be implemented and in which way. In addition to this, by integrating the employees, greater acceptance is achieved: identification with the mission statement, commitment and motivation will increase.

A mission statement will stand and fall with those responsible for its development and bringing it to life. After five to eight years, so many things have usually changed in a company owing to fluctuation, different economic situation and new overall situation, that it is necessary to start a new discussion. Only in this way, the vision can be adapted to the new circumstances and the mission statement updated.

This process, in turn, is the precondition for motivating the employees anew and providing them with new directions for the current mission statement: after all, what is the use of a management instrument yellowing on the notice board!
